RE69866 Hydraulic Gear Pump for John Deere Tractor 5210, 5310, 5410, 5510, 5415, 5615, 5715
The RE69866 hydraulic gear pump is a high-quality replacement hydraulic gear pump, specially designed for John Deere tractors, including models 5210, 5310, 5410, 5510, 5415, 5615, and 5715. This tractor hydraulic pump plays a crucial role in the hydraulic systems of these tractors, facilitating the smooth operation of hydraulic components such as power steering, lifting systems, and other hydraulic tools. It is manufactured in accordance with the specifications of original equipment manufacturers (OEMs), ensuring reliable performance and durability even under harsh agricultural conditions.

RE69866 Hydraulic Gear Pump Specifications
Direct fit for the following equipment: John Deere Series 5000: 5076E, 5076EL, 5076EF, 5082E, 5083E, 5090E, 5090EL, 5090EH, 5093E
John Deere Series 5001: 5101E
John Deere Series 5003: 5403, 5603
John Deere Series 5005: 5605, 5705
John Deere Series 5010: 5410, 5510, 5510N
John Deere Series 5015: 5415, 5415H, 5515, 5515F, 5515V, 5615, 5615F, 5615V, 5715, 5715HC
John Deere Series 5020: 5420, 5420N, 5520, 5520N
John Deere Series 5025: 5425, 5425N, 5625, 5725, 5725N
Hydraulic Gear Pump Replacement for John Deere RE69866
Applied to: | John Deere Tractor |
OEM Ref.No.: | RE73947, RE72058, RE69866 |
Nominal Displacement: | 30/14ml/r |
Maximum Pressure· | 250bar |
Rotational Speed: | 700-2500r/min |
Fuel Feed Hole: | Φ32 |
Fuel Discharge Hole: | M27*2 & M22*1.5 |
Direction of Rotation: | Left (Anti-clockwise) |

Tractor Hydraulic Pump Maintenance Tips
- Regularly Check Hydraulic Fluid Levels
Ensure the hydraulic fluid is always at the recommended level to avoid tractor hydraulic pump damage caused by insufficient lubrication. Low fluid levels can lead to overheating and increased wear on internal hydraulic pump components, reducing its lifespan and efficiency. - Use the Correct Hydraulic Fluid
Always use the manufacturer-recommended hydraulic fluid for your tractor. Using incorrect or low-quality fluids can cause contamination, reduce system efficiency, and damage the hydraulic pump over time, leading to costly repairs or replacements. - Inspect for Leaks and Cracks Frequently
Regularly examine the hydraulic gear pump, hoses, and connections for leaks, cracks, or wear. Even small leaks can reduce hydraulic pressure, affect performance, and result in fluid loss, potentially causing significant damage to the hydraulic pump tractor and the system. - Replace Hydraulic Filters as Needed
Dirty or clogged hydraulic filters can restrict fluid flow and introduce contaminants into the system, damaging the pump. Check and replace filters as per the manufacturer’s maintenance schedule to ensure clean fluid circulation and prolonged pump life. - Keep the Hydraulic System Clean
Dirt, debris, and water can contaminate the hydraulic system if not properly sealed or maintained. Clean the tractor hydraulic gear pump, hoses, fittings, and surrounding areas regularly to prevent contamination, which can lead to blockages or internal pump damage. - Monitor Pump Temperature and Noise
Unusual noises or excessive heat from the tractor hydraulic pump can indicate potential issues, such as worn components or insufficient lubrication. Address these signs immediately to prevent further damage and ensure the pump operates efficiently and reliably.
